In the past 2 months I've watched a TON of polymer clay videos (yours included), and this is the first mention I've heard of rippling. Do you personally always roll between some protector sheets? I've seen so many demos of Skinner blends simply popped into the machine. Glad to learn something that will prevent frustration as I embark on this new project. Your vids are wonderful btw. Love your creations.
@JessamaTutorials
@JessamaTutorials 5 жыл бұрын
I don't always roll with the sheets. Only if it's a veneer that I need to thin out. I've also found that starting on your thickest setting on your pasta machine and then jumping straight to your thinnest setting helps prevent ripples for some reason. That's what I tend to do now.

Why do some machines cause this and others don’t? What causes it?
@JessamaTutorials
@JessamaTutorials 5 жыл бұрын
Often times it's because the pasta machines gears are out of alignment. Cheap pasta machine tend to already have this before you receive them while more quality pasta machines tend to get it after being used a little while.
